The name Joanna has ancient roots, originating from the Hebrew name Yochanan, which means "God is gracious" or "gift from God." This feminine form is derived from the masculine name John (Ioannes in Greek), carrying forward its spiritual significance across various cultures and time periods. The name first appears prominently in biblical contexts, notably as one of the women who supported Jesus during his ministry and witnessed his crucifixion and resurrection.
Joanna gained widespread popularity throughout Europe following the spread of Christianity, with various forms emerging across different languages while maintaining its essential meaning. In medieval England, the name appeared in forms such as Johanna and Joan before evolving into the more modern Joanna. The name has maintained consistent popularity throughout the centuries due to its melodic quality and meaningful etymology, experiencing periodic revivals across Western nations. Its enduring appeal stems from both its religious associations and its timeless expression of divine benevolence.

The name Joanna has deep historical roots, originating from the Hebrew name Yochanan, meaning "God is gracious." Throughout different cultures and languages, Joanna has evolved into numerous variants. In European languages, the name appears as Johanna in German and Scandinavian countries, Giovanna in Italian, Jeanne in French, and Juana in Spanish. Slavic variations include Ivana in Czech and Croatian, and Jana in Polish and Slovak. The Greek form Ioanna and the Russian Zhanna maintain the same etymological connection. In English-speaking countries, alternate spellings such as Joana, Jo-Anna, and Joannah also appear, each preserving the melodic quality of the original while adding subtle distinctions.
The versatility of Joanna extends to its wide array of nicknames, which offer both formal and playful options for bearers of the name. The most common diminutive is Jo or Joe, creating a simple yet distinctive nickname. Other affectionate shortenings include Joey, Jojo, and Jodi. Some families prefer Anna or Annie, derived from the latter part of the name. More distinctive nicknames include Janie, Joni, and Jonna, while others might opt for the playful Jojo or the elegant Janna. In certain cultures, diminutives like Janey, Janna, or Jannie are common. The European variants bring their own nicknames: Gianna from Giovanna, Hanna from Johanna, and Jana as both a variant and nickname. This rich collection of alternatives allows those named Joanna to select an identity that fits their personality, from sophisticated to casual, traditional to unique.
